Output 8c151246478197cd35e3fa6edd8e52ca9dfa8620790243ce789fac6acb461a0a:9

value
7944398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c5b5d40a68bde528e6f0be0217691b328e62b4 OP_EQUAL
address
33riK76tNCiUJSUrwASZWtGYKJTRqvMxsf
transaction
8c151246478197cd35e3fa6edd8e52ca9dfa8620790243ce789fac6acb461a0a
confirmations
210009
spent
true